Gas and energy company Origin Energy
(ASX:ORG), has seen a rise in integrated gas revenue of twelve per cent on last quarter to $640 million.
This result has been driven by higher commodity prices for liquefied natural gas and domestic gas over the quarter.
Electricity sales are up 4 per cent on last quarter and natural gas sales have seen a 6 per cent rise.
Origin's capital expenditure however was lower than expected at $42 million, a 68 per cent decrease on the last quarter.
Shares in Origin Energy
(ASX:ORG) are trading 0.07 per cent higher to $7.17.
